Subject: RDMA/mlx5: Introduce mlx5_umr_post_send_wait()
Patch-mainline: v5.19-rc1
Git-commit: 6f0689fdf19ed3aca3ee3910223ad27216640693
References: jsc#PED-1552

Introduce mlx5_umr_post_send_wait() that uses a UMR adjusted flow for
posting WQEs. The next patches will gradually move UMR operations to use
this flow. Once done, will get rid of mlx5_ib_post_send_wait().

mlx5_umr_post_send_wait gets already written WQE segments and will only
memcpy it to the SQ. This way, we avoid packing all the data in a WR just
to unpack it into the WQE.
